Plan for a 10 to 14-day stay in Thailand for atrial fibrillation ablation. This timeframe accommodates pre-operative testing, the 2 to 4-hour procedure, and essential monitoring. Most JCI-accredited hospitals require 1 hospital night and 1 week of recovery before long-haul flights.

The atrial fibrillation cardiac ablation procedure in Thailand typically involves a 7 to 14-day stay. It covers tests, the procedure, and monitoring, followed by 1 to 3 months of heart healing. Leading hospitals like Bumrungrad International Hospital offer expert care with advanced techniques.

Health insurance coverage for atrial fibrillation (AFib) treatments in Thailand depends on the specific policy. Most standard Australian health funds do not cover overseas procedures for pre-existing heart conditions. Specialised travel insurance with clear cardiac coverage is essential.
